Our Gate Installation Services in Washington

Swing Gate Installation

Swing gates remain the most common choice for Washington’s historic rowhouses, where the original gate was almost certainly a single or double swing design. We install new steel and aluminum swing gates, but more often in Capitol Hill and Georgetown, we’re fabricating custom replacements that match original 1900s iron profiles - down to the finial spacing and scrollwork pattern. Every swing gate we install in a Historic District is reviewed against HPRB material standards, and we specify wind-rated hardware that won’t fail when a March storm hits.

Pedestrian Gate Installation

The pedestrian gate is what you touch every day - the small walk-through set in the low iron fence that runs along your front yard. In Washington, these are often original to the house, with cast-iron frames that have rusted through at the base where they meet the masonry stoop. We recently installed a new swing gate for a Logan Circle rowhouse where the original cast-iron gate had rusted through at the base. Because the post was set directly into the brownstone stoop without a sleeve, we had to chisel out historic masonry and obtain HPRB approval before setting a new steel sleeve and mounting a custom-forged gate that matched the original design. Security Gate Installation

For homeowners who want controlled access without compromising historic character, we install security gates that meet modern standards while preserving period appearance. In Washington, that often means a wrought-iron design with integrated electronic access - keypad, intercom, or remote - that the HPRB will approve because it reads as original from the street. We specify corrosion-resistant coatings rated for DC’s humid summers and salted winter roads, and we anchor posts to withstand the wind loads that come off the Potomac during late-season nor’easters.

Sliding Gate Installation

Sliding gates make sense where a swing arc would block the sidewalk or where alley access is too tight for a traditional opening. In Washington’s narrower rowhouse lots, typically 18 to 25 feet wide, a sliding gate can preserve precious driveway space while still providing secure entry. We engineer the track and roller systems for DC’s freeze-thaw cycle, using sealed bearings and galvanized steel that won’t seize when January temperatures drop into the teens. Not every yard can accommodate a slider - we measure twice, explain honestly, and never sell a system that won’t work long-term.

Common Gate Installation Problems We See in Washington Homes

  • Weak welds at hinge points on old iron gates fail under DC’s freeze-thaw cycle, causing the gate to sag or detach before a storm. The original wrought-iron gates on most Capitol Hill and Georgetown rowhouses were forge-welded by hand, and after 100 years of thermal expansion, those joints crack open. We see this every February - gates that swung fine in October are dragging by March. Our fix: cut out the failed joint, re-weld with modern rod, and add a hidden gusset plate for wind-load reinforcement.
  • Rust-through at the base where iron meets masonry, accelerated by ground moisture from Rock Creek and Anacostia floodplains, leads to post failure requiring masonry work and HPRB sign-off. Low-lying neighborhoods like parts of Shaw and Navy Yard sit on former marshland, and the persistent damp wicks up through masonry piers into iron posts. Once rust opens a gap, the post loosens, the gate leans, and the masonry itself starts to spall. Repair means extracting the old post without destroying the historic stoop, often with HPRB review.
  • Non-licensed installers replace historic iron with aluminum panels, triggering permit denials from HPRB; our crew ensures compliance with wind-rated materials and preservation rules. We’ve been called in after DIY or cut-rate jobs where the homeowner now has a denial letter and a pile of aluminum tubing in their alley. Aluminum wasn’t used for original DC ironwork, and the HPRB knows it on sight. We start with period-appropriate steel or wrought iron, document every design choice, and file the preservation compliance paperwork that gets the permit approved.
  • Storm wind loads off the Potomac and Anacostia test gates that were never engineered for modern weather. Washington’s summer thunderstorms and late-season coastal systems can push sustained winds past 40 mph, with gusts higher along exposed ridges. Original gates from the 1890s weren’t designed for that. We reinforce with concealed steel bracing and specify wind-rated hinges and latches that keep a gate closed when the pressure drops and the wind hits.

Pricing for Gate Installation in Washington, DC

Service Typical Range in Washington
Pedestrian gate (standard steel/aluminum) $2,800 - $4,200
Pedestrian gate (custom forged, Historic District) $4,500 - $7,500
Single swing driveway gate $3,500 - $6,000
Double swing driveway gate $5,500 - $9,000
Sliding gate (track and automation) $6,500 - $11,000
Security gate with access control $7,000 - $12,500
Post replacement with historic masonry repair $1,800 - $3,500 per post

What moves a project to the higher end: HPRB review and documentation, custom forging to match original profiles, masonry extraction and repair, and automation integration with existing intercom or security systems.
